加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(http://www.zzredu.com/)- 应用程序、AI行业应用、CDN、低代码、区块链!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

数据湖潜水员揭秘MySQL主从复制全流程

发布时间:2025-09-18 10:13:52 所属栏目:MySql教程 来源:DaWei
导读: 作为数据湖潜水员,我常常潜入数据库的深海,寻找那些隐藏在表结构和日志中的秘密。MySQL主从复制是我最常探索的领域之一,它像是一条通往数据同步的海底隧道。 主从复制的核心在于二进制日志,它是主库记录所

作为数据湖潜水员,我常常潜入数据库的深海,寻找那些隐藏在表结构和日志中的秘密。MySQL主从复制是我最常探索的领域之一,它像是一条通往数据同步的海底隧道。


主从复制的核心在于二进制日志,它是主库记录所有变更操作的“日记本”。当主库执行一个写操作时,这些操作会被记录到binlog中,等待被从库读取。


从库通过I/O线程连接主库,获取binlog内容,并将其写入本地的中继日志(relay log)。这个过程像是从主库的水下舱室中提取信息,再传输到自己的存储舱中。


接下来,SQL线程会解析中继日志,将其中的事件重放回从库的数据库中。这个过程类似于将主库的操作“回放”到从库,确保两者的数据保持一致。


在整个过程中,网络延迟、磁盘IO以及主从之间的配置差异都可能影响同步效率。数据湖潜水员需要时刻关注这些变量,确保数据流畅通无阻。


2025建议图AI生成,仅供参考

主从复制不仅用于数据备份,还能实现负载均衡和高可用性。它是数据湖中不可或缺的一环,让数据在不同节点间自由流动。


每次深入探索,我都能发现新的细节。主从复制就像一场精密的舞蹈,每一个步骤都必须准确无误,才能保证数据的完整与安全。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章